Introducing Barnwood Pens

Barnwood Pens desires to preserve a small part of the rich history of barns built in America. Founder John Stuart’s personal hobby of pen turning is combined with his desires to preserve classic Americana. We can see this in each pen’s natural patina, including the imperfections that add to the beauty.

Our first endeavor will be working with wood from a dismantled barn in Washington County, Indiana. The Garrison Hollow barn dates back to the early 1900’s. We’ve found a variety of woods that were used: red oak, poplar, and chestnut.
